Roman defeat of the Carthaginians at Mylae, 260 BC

Roman naval victory over the Carthaginians at Mylae during the First Punic War, 260 BC.
Hand-colored halftone reproduction of a 19th-century illustration

EDITORS COMMENTS
This hand-colored halftone reproduction of a 19th-century illustration transports us back to the historic moment of the Roman defeat of the Carthaginians at Mylae in 260 BC. The image vividly captures the intensity and grandeur of this pivotal naval battle during the First Punic War. In this vintage print, we witness an epic clash between two mighty civilizations, as Roman galleys engage with Carthaginian ships amidst the stunning backdrop of the Mediterranean Sea. The artist's meticulous attention to detail brings to life every aspect of ancient warfare, from intricately designed vessels to valiant soldiers fighting for their respective empires. The significance of this event is palpable; it marked Rome's first major victory over its formidable North African rival and solidified its growing dominance in Europe. This triumph propelled Rome towards becoming one of history's most powerful empires.
